Title:
  System randomly hangs during suspend when mei_wdt is loaded

Status in linux package in Ubuntu:
  Incomplete

Bug description:
  Problem description:
  System randomly hangs during suspend when mei_wdt is loaded.

  Platform:
  Intel Dawson Canyon I5 (NUC7i5DNHE) and I7 (NUC7i7DNHE)

  Test procedure:
  1. Install Ubuntu 18.04 and do apt full-upgrade

  2. Enable mei_wdt:
  $ sudo modprobe mei_wdt

  3. Do system S3 test:
  $ sudo systemctl suspend
  or
  $ sudo rtcwake -v -m mem -s 15

  4. Afterward, I noticed that somehow system will hang during
  suspend/resume.

  Expect result:
  Suspend/resume won't impact system.

  Actual result:
  System will hang during S3 test.

  Additional info:
  - BIOS version: V57
  - Another i3 platform (NUC7i3DNHNC) doesn't have this issue.
